Description Eduardo Olivares 2022-04-13 16:27:02 UTC
Description of problem:
This bug is similar to BZ2018179 and has been reproduced on an openstack environment with ovn too.
It seems packets with size slightly greater than mtu value are not rejected, but it a bigger packet is sent, the route cache from the sender's kernel is properly set with the mtu value.


Steps to Reproduce:
1. Create a tenant network with MTU=9000 and an external network with MTU=1500
2. A router connects the internal network with the external network
3. A VM is created with a port connected to the internal network
4. A FIP is created on the external network and added to the VM
5. From the undercloud node, which is connected to the external network, run these commands in order (*):
   a. ping -s 1472 -M do <fip> (packet size = 1500) -> pings reach the VM and are successfully replied - CORRECT
   b. ping -s 1473 -M do <fip> (packet size = 1501) -> pings reach the VM and are successfully replied - WRONG!
   c. ping -s 1477 -M do <fip> (packet size = 1505) -> echo requests dropped - "Frag needed and DF set (mtu = 1500)" recieved - the kernel route cache is updated with mtu=1500 for N seconds - CORRECT AND WORKAROUND
   d. ping -s 1473 -M do <fip> (packet size = 1501) -> ping: local error: Message too long, mtu=1500 - CORRECT
 

tcpdump from step 5.b (wrong, the request should have been rejected):
16:19:15.621616 52:54:00:4b:b0:b8 > fa:16:3e:7d:dc:76, ethertype IPv4 (0x0800), length 1515: (tos 0x0, ttl 64, id 0, offset 0, flags [DF], proto ICMP (1), length 1501)                                                                      
    10.0.0.58 > 10.0.0.233: ICMP echo request, id 24668, seq 1, length 1481
16:19:15.624190 fa:16:3e:7d:dc:76 > 52:54:00:4b:b0:b8, ethertype IPv4 (0x0800), length 1515: (tos 0x0, ttl 63, id 2352, offset 0, flags [none], proto ICMP (1), length 1501)                                                                 
    10.0.0.233 > 10.0.0.58: ICMP echo reply, id 24668, seq 1, length 1481


tcpdump from step 5.c (right, the request was replied with "unreachable - need to frag"):
16:19:37.554909 52:54:00:4b:b0:b8 > fa:16:3e:7d:dc:76, ethertype IPv4 (0x0800), length 1519: (tos 0x0, ttl 64, id 0, offset 0, flags [DF], proto ICMP (1), length 1505)                                                                      
    10.0.0.58 > 10.0.0.233: ICMP echo request, id 25781, seq 1, length 1485
16:19:37.556997 fa:16:3e:7d:dc:76 > 52:54:00:4b:b0:b8, ethertype IPv4 (0x0800), length 576: (tos 0x0, ttl 254, id 0, offset 0, flags [DF], proto ICMP (1), length 562)                                                                       
    10.0.0.233 > 10.0.0.58: ICMP 10.0.0.233 unreachable - need to frag (mtu 1500), length 542
        (tos 0x0, ttl 64, id 0, offset 0, flags [DF], proto ICMP (1), length 1505)



 
(*) 'ping -s N <destIP>' sends packets of size N+28 (IP headers (20) + ICMP headers(8))

ovn relies on VLAN_ETH_HEADER_LEN (18) to compute packet length:

packet_len = gw_mtu + VLAN_ETH_HEADER_LEN

https://github.com/ovn-org/ovn/blob/main/northd/northd.c#L10749

In the previous example, can you please set gateway_mtu to 1496?

$ovn-nbctl set logical_router_port <lrp> options:gateway_mtu=1496
